【问题标题】:R - httr - Twitter Error 401 using GET providing Authorization ErrorR - httr - Twitter 错误 401 使用 GET 提供授权错误
【发布时间】:2016-04-24 11:06:37
【问题描述】:

这是提供错误的代码及其输出。 我很肯定我的访问密钥和令牌是正确的。我对它们进行了三次检查。 我猜我的查询可能是错误的?我的猜测是我第一次运行时默认为 since_id=0,但删除它会产生相同的错误。

mentions = GET(final_url, sig)
mentions

Response [https://api.twitter.com/1.1/search/tweets.json?q=@lolhauntzer&until=2016-01-20&since_id=0&result_type=recent&lang=en&count=100]
Date: 2016-01-19 05:09
Status: 401
Content-Type: application/json; charset=utf-8
Size: 64 B

【问题讨论】:

  • 我刚刚将您的 URL 粘贴到我的 Chrome 并收到了 215 Bad Authentication data 响应。

标签: r twitter httr


【解决方案1】:

哎呀。脑残。需要将 URL 中的“@”替换为“%40”。不过,“@”可以在我的另一个工作站上使用,这现在有点令人费解。

【讨论】:

  • 您的其他工作站正在编码 @ 符号,这显然在第二种情况下没有发生。
猜你喜欢
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2014-04-03
  • 2019-02-19
  • 1970-01-01
相关资源
最近更新 更多